    I'm working on a Pokémon FireRed Version rom hack named Pokémon MysticAurelian Version based off of the artwork of MagesPages (later known as PokePages). A gallery of his stuff can be seen here: ( http://imgur.com/a/mdQMp#0 and here: http://imgur.com/a/mJ8hT#6 )
    Screenshots below, and please excuse the poor quality of some of the gallery art, MagesPages took down his art a few years ago for no known reason and it's now scattered all over the internet. As for anybody wondering about the rights of my usage of his art, he hasn't been around for years. He disappeared around 2008-2009, removed all of his art from his old dA account (aside from the 500x500 pieces scattered around the internet), deactivated his newer dA account, and even shut down his email listed on his new dA account (you get an "invalid recipent" and such), so I'm pretty much in the clear. He's getting credit, of course.


    A basic synopsis of Pokémon MysticArelian Version:
    *Is set in a new region named Junnin, with +80 new Pokémon. The region is somewhat influenced by Australia.
    *The professor's name is Pine, who works in a wild-life reserve and studies Pokémon ecology. Instead of the hero/herione and their rival getting their starter Pokémon from Pokeballs, they instead have hatched from Pokémon eggs and start out at level 1.
    *The three starter Pokémon are the Small-Leaf Pokémon Eucuwala (A highly social green koala bear Pokémon, with physical oriented stats), the Swinging Pokémon Kindlemur (An agile lemur Pokémon, with speed oriented stats), and the Fin Pokémon Dimetrus (An aquatic dimetrodon Pokémon, with physical and special defensive oriented stats).
    *The main villainous team of the region is named Team Zodiac, and aside from grunts, spies, and scientists, is split into 12 sub-admins based off of the western zodiac and a main admin, based and named after Ophiuchus. They are after the legendary Pokémon Orakey, said to hold all of the answers to the universe. The sub-admins appearances, personalities, and type speciality (if any) are based off of their respective zodiacs. For example, Sub-Admin(s) Pisces are actually male and female twins, specialize in Water and Ice type Pokémon, and have a bad habit of interrupting each other.

    Feshea Desert (placeholder name, I can't remember the name I wanted instead to use) is an area east of Amythist Town. It always has a sandstorm raging through it and you'll will need the Go-Goggles to traverse through the desert. There is an oasis, and a sunken ruins similar to the Ruins of Alph, but that's not immediately accessible. Aside from Trapinch, the Pokémon available in the desert are Tuttby (Psychic type, a sphinx kitty Pokémon) and Coyoco (Fire type, a feisty coyote Pokémon).

    I know it ain't much, almost all of the tiles are default, and it looks a little hacked together like some poorly done DIY project, but here is Everquart City Gym! The gym leader's name is Cliff, and he specializes in Flying types! It's kind of ice themed, because the city is at the summit of a mountain, and it tends to snow a lot. The player will be pushed into a cavern basement from the icy tiles on 1F, and they'll have to press switches on 2F to create tiles on the ice that will keep them on the right track towards Cliff.
